The Role

As a Legal Executive, you will be supporting the purchase, sale & title transfer transactions managed by a Solicitor or Paralegal. You will work closely with the team to expedite cases efficiently, upholding the high client service standards. Additionally, you will liaise with our valued clients, understanding their requirements, and supporting all cases in line with the department and firm’s service level agreements.

As a Legal Executive you will have dedicated 1-1 support with your supervising Paralegal and Solicitor whilst working alongside the department’s Legal Assistants.

The role demands you to be proactive and client focused with a positive attitude and flexible approach. You should be a strong team player capable of showcasing a good understanding of Property Law in a support capacity.

Key Responsibilities

  • Working solely with the Solicitor/Paralegal to provide excellent support and smooth running of their caseload
  • Liaising with clients, lenders, solicitors and other third parties throughout the transaction
  • Lodging advance notices for sale and purchase transactions
  • Requesting loan funds and dealing with lenders
  • Issuing legal documentation for signing by clients
  • Lodging LBTT submissions to Revenue Scotland.
  • Managing mortgage offers
  • Requesting redemption statements from various lenders
  • Requesting factoring information from various Factors
  • Requesting search reports for transactions
  • Various other support tasks for Solicitor/Paralegal as required
